Norge tar ut SHL-tung trupp till VM

Norge har tagit ut en trupp fullspäckad med SHL-talang inför ishockey-VM i Schweiz. Laget möter Sverige i gruppspelet den 23 maj i Fribourg.

Sportchef Patrick Thoresen tog ut nio norska SHL-spelare till turneringen. Frölundas målvakt Tobias Normann återvänder efter att ha deltagit i förra årets evenemang i Stockholm. Backen Stian Solberg ansluter från San Diego Gulls i AHL efter att ha noterats för 24 poäng på 71 matcher den här säsongen.
